We're the global leader in providing energy solutions that help businesses grow and communities thrive.

We work as a team and we’re proud of the difference we make to customers, to local communities, and towards a sustainable future for the world.

We’re looking for a UK-based Project Developer to join Aggreko Energy Services (AES). This role can be based anywhere in the UK, but you must be willing to travel within the UK (notably London) and to European locations as needed. At AES, we are accelerating the energy transition by developing, owning, and operating energy infrastructure that delivers clean, reliable, and economical energy. Reporting to the Senior Development Manager, you will coordinate all aspects of project development, ensuring adherence to timelines, budgets, scope, and regulatory requirements. You will stay informed about industry trends, regulations, and best practices related to renewable energy project development. Success in this role will significantly contribute to the energy transition journeys of both existing and new customers.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Supporting the delivery of the Energy Services development pipeline; coordinating project development, ensuring adherence to scope, schedule, budgets, and regulations. Assisting with M&A activities through due diligence of development aspects.
  • Liaising with stakeholders, including government agencies, landowners, contractors, and community groups, to foster relationships and address concerns.
  • Preparing and managing project budgets, monitoring expenses, and identifying cost-saving opportunities. Developing risk mitigation strategies.
  • Ensuring procurement and construction activities adhere to strategies, supporting contract negotiations.
  • Coordinating activities across departments like engineering, construction, and legal to ensure successful project execution.
  • Providing progress reports, documentation, and presentations to stakeholders.

Ideal candidates will have:

  • Extensive experience in development/project roles within power generation or renewable energy sectors, with knowledge of energy project components.
  • Proven ability to lead projects effectively.
  • A solid background in managing budgets, resources, and projects efficiently.
  • Ability to thrive in fast-paced environments, managing multiple priorities and stakeholders.
  • A strong network of energy professionals to leverage for project success.
